Study Summary
The purpose of this study is to compare the efficacy of visilizumab to placebo in subjects with intravenous steroid-refractory ulcerative colitis.

What is clinical trial NCT00279422 about?
NCT00279422 is a clinical study titled "A Study of Visilizumab in Subjects With Intravenous Steroid-Refractory Ulcerative Colitis". The purpose of this study is to compare the efficacy of visilizumab to placebo in subjects with intravenous steroid-refractory ulcerative colitis.
What is the current status of trial NCT00279422?
This trial is currently terminated. It is a Phase 2 study. The enrollment target is 127 participants. The study started on 2006-02. Estimated completion is 2007-08.
